Lady, 38, Arrested For Beating Man Mercilessly During Public Fight

Posted on October 3, 2022

MICHAEL AKINOLA

A man, Emmanuel Adeyinka, had a nasty experience in Lagos State and is now recuperating from injuries he sustained after he engaged a 38-year old lady,  Chidinma Glory, in a public squabble and he was beaten mercilessly during the fight over an undisclosed matter. 
P.M.EXPRESS reports that the incident happened at Glory Land Estate, Idimu area of Lagos State, where they reside.
Following the assault on the victim, Adeyinka, during the fight,  the Police have arrested the suspect, Glory and subsequently charged her before the Court for the alleged assault.
The Police alleged that apart from physically assaulting the victim, she reportedly used an iron rod and smashed his window.
The man was taken to an undisclosed hospital for treatment and the matter was reported to the Police at Idimu Division. The suspect, Glory, was then arrested and detained at the Police Station for interrogation over her conduct.
During interrogation, Glory was asked to know why she would assault Adeyinka in such manner. She stated that he started the quarrel and when she could not bear it any longer, she defended herself by beating him.
The Police found her culpable and then charged her before the Ejigbo Magistrates Court for conduct likely to cause breach of public peace and assault.
She pleaded not guilty.
The prosecutor, Inspector Simeon Njue, then asked the Court to give a date for hearing since she pleaded not guilty to enable the Police to prove that she actually committed the alleged offence.
The Presiding Magistrate, Mrs. A.K. Dosumu, granted her bail in the sum of N100,000 with one surety in like sum.
The matter was adjourned but she was remanded in custody pending when she will perfect her bail conditions while Adeyinka was said to be undergoing treatment over the alleged assault on him.
